Savage joins National Trust publisher

Magazine sales agency Madison Bell aims to grow the profile of the National Trust’s magazine with the appointment of former News International sales director Gary Savage.

Savage, who has also worked at Express Newspapers, becomes sales director at the agency, will be based in London, leading a nine-person team based in London and Bath.
Madison Bell has also appointed Wesley Tatton of Profile Media Group as group sales manager to lead the Bath sales team.
The agency distributes 1.8 million copies of the conservation charity's flagship title, The National Trust magazine, which is published in two editions, "independent" and "family". It claims that 90% of this audience is ABC1.
Madison Bell also publishes a magazine for the Royal National Lifeboat Institution and a title for the independent book trade.
